chopsy vs tetchy

chopsy

adj
  • Inclined to chopse; excessively talkative in an irritating or disrespectful manner. 

  • Characterized or demonstrating chops; very skillful. 

tetchy

adj
  • Synonym of touchy: easily annoyed or irritated, peevish, testy, irascible; also (figurative) extremely sensitive, difficult to manage, use, or work.
